Job Description
The purpose of Operations Specialist Crop Management is to support the different breeding projects in delivering on project goals by running the greenhouse and open field crop management operations and supervising a crew of third-party contract labor.
Manage all the growing management-agronomy programs in greenhouse and open field at Nampa site. Continuously improving cultural practices, introducing new technologies and processes for effective and qualitative delivery of Vegetables Seeds Development various crop portfolio.
Responsible for operation and maintenance of greenhouses, greenhouse controls, field control and seed research equipment.
The Operations Specialist Crop Management is responsible for all activities within cultivation and plant handling from preparing the soil until harvest of seeds to secure operational delivery in line with expectations of requestors. This role is also responsible for scouting, spraying and using fertilizers, including the administration.
Follow and apply all HSE (Health, Safety, &
Environment) and Stewardship practices, as well as to provide support to site management with the functional activities of a research facility.
Accountabilities
Directly manage the crop cultivation activities with responsibilities for irrigation, fertilization programs, growing and climate management, and pest management.
Function as an integral member of the site Operations Team by participating in all in-scope activities, including agronomic activities, maintenance of equipment and facilities, documentation, and training.
Directly manage the production of seedlings with responsibilities of deadlines, quality and protocols.
Participate in research and process-improvement projects related to the growing of vegetables crops portfolio.
Managing, coaching and training of third-party contract labor to ensure accurate results are achieved. Monitoring performance indicators for third-party contract labor.
On-call for greenhouse emergencies or unscheduled work based on business needs or weather conditions (including weekends).
Performing all tasks and behaving in a manner compliant with and in support of all safety and stewardship related company policies and practices, including completing all required company training courses and attending local safety meetings.
Effectively communicating on a daily basis with peers, breeding teams and supervisor regarding the status of projects and work activities.
Participate in research and process-improvement projects related to the growing and breeding of vegetable varieties.
